Does the ECU code matter?
 
ok, i just picked up a 94 GSR with a USDM ITR motor in it. car runs pretty good, but vtec doesnt seem to feel right, and i dont know if it has a rev limit. well obviously it had a chipped ecu in it front some "erics racing" with a phone number on it. im sure its just some bullshit type ebay chip. anways, my problem is that "erics racing" removed all the stamps from my ECU telling what it is (p72/p28/p06, ect.). i want to put a crome pro ITR map on it with launch control, and lowered vtec engagement, does it matter what ecu i have? and will any of you guys send me a chip with what i need on it? i know this is a noob question, but i just kinda need to know asap. i dont wanna do damage to this expensive motor with a crappy chip.

as long as it looks like the auto or manual side, you will be fine. put your CROME chip in...

i was running a ITR motor on a P05 CX ECU...it just needs to be chipped right ;)
